The Occasion: Even though new music director Riccardo Muti was ill for the evening, supporters of the Chicago Symphony Orchestra (CSO) were treated to a star-studded evening of music and dinner, proving that the show must go on.
The Details: Presented by the newly created Women’s Board of the CSO Association, the evening began with a performance by guest violinist Anne-Sophie Mutter and ended with dinner under the illuminated tents of Millennium Park.
The VIPs: Chicago Symphony Orchestra Association President Deborah Rutter, President of the Women’s Board Karen Goodyear, Illinois House Speaker Michael Madigan, and film star Vince Vaughn and his mother, Shea, were in attendance.
The End Result: Funds raised during the evening went to support the CSO’s operations and community engagement programs.
